About Helly Hansen Warm Base Layer Bottoms - Merino Wool (For Women)
Closeouts. The perfect winter sports base layer, Helly Hansen's Warm bottoms are knit of an itch-free merino wool blend. It offers superior insulating and moisture-wicking performance.
- Itch-free merino wool blend with LIFA® Stay Dry technology is temperature regulating, moisture wicking and odor resistant
- Flatlock stitching prevents chafing
- Midweight base layer
- Base layer weight: Midweight
- Made in Viet Nam , Bangladesh
Specs
Specs about Helly Hansen Warm Base Layer Bottoms - Merino Wool (For Women)
- Base layer weight: Midweight
- Inseam: 31" (based on size medium)
- Leg opening: 9"
- Weight: 6.4 oz.
- Waistband: 1"
- Fabric: 57% merino wool, 43% polypropylene
- Care: Machine wash, dry flat or hang dry
- Made in Viet Nam , Bangladesh

5.0 out of 5 stars. Wearing them right now - cozy!Verified Buyer Reviewed by Anonymous from Arkansas on Monday, January 18, 2016Merino wool just works for me as a baselayer. I started adding Merino baselayer items to my wardrobe after hearing a presentation by an experienced guide. Love it, love it, love it. Over the years, I've tried silk, polypropylene, and other fabrics. Merino holds in the warmth without making me sweaty. I get cold in the winter sitting at my desk, and these are just perfect for wearing under my pants. They aren't as thin as silk or other long underwear, so be aware you'll want roomy pants to put them under.
